Laminate flooring 'can be swept with a broom'
Homeowners considering installing laminate flooring in their house have been advised of the best method to clean it.
According to a post on advice website eHow, the laminate floor should first be swept with a broom to clear it of any dust or debris.
The article advised then using the soft brush attachment on a vacuum to clean the floor.
Using special laminate flooring cleaner would be the next step, according to the piece, with the best method of applying it being to use a sponge mop over small patches of the floor.
"Dampen sponge mop, being sure to ring out excess water, and run over area of floor cleaner going with the grain of the wood with smooth, even strokes," the article advised.
The advice on eHow is backed up by Anthony Davis, who said in a piece for Ezine Articles that spills on laminate flooring should be cleaned with a damp cloth rather than by washing the floor.
